How the STON.fi DAO works
The STON.fi DAO is powered by ARKENSTON, a non-transferable token that represents voting power. Users earn ARKENSTON by staking STON tokens, and their voting influence increases based on:
- The number of STON tokens staked.
- The duration of the lock-up period for those tokens.
This model seeks to align governance authority with long-term commitment rather than short-term speculation.
The Governance Process
Governance in STON.fi follows a clear and transparent workflow that allows for active community participation. The process is divided into several stages:
- Proposal Creation: Members submit proposals detailing the suggested changes, their expected impact, and implementation details.
- Discussion Period: The community has 7 days to review the proposal, ask questions, and identify potential risks.
- Voting Period: For 14 days, members can vote using their ARKENSTON voting power. Proposals that meet quorum requirements will move forward.
- Implementation: The approved proposals are integrated into the protocol’s development roadmap.
This approach prioritizes clarity and accountability at every stage of the governance process.
How to Join STON.fi Governance
Participation in STON.fi governance is accessible and allows any user to transform their day-to-day feedback into real impact within the protocol. The steps to join are as follows:
- Step 1: Stake STON tokens on the STON.fi application, locking them for a period of 3 to 24 months.
- Step 2: When staking, ARKENSTON tokens are automatically generated, representing your voting power.
- Step 3: Propose and vote on improvements and features within the ecosystem.
DAO Access
The governance of the STON.fi DAO is active on dao.ston.fi, where users can explore existing proposals, participate in discussions, and vote on changes to the protocol. Prior to the official launch, the DAO went through a 4-week testing period that evidenced strong interest and adoption from the community, with over 115 proposals submitted.
